Transaction 5c419a84baeecebc8acb8abab8c70781699cd4e1c41e65acc27d0f15e94e15af

1 Input
2 Outputs
  • 5c419a84baeecebc8acb8abab8c70781699cd4e1c41e65acc27d0f15e94e15af:0
  • value  28833356
    address  14S8E5hJ5YumfLe9LNHixhCSE5gGUCyaGQ
  • 5c419a84baeecebc8acb8abab8c70781699cd4e1c41e65acc27d0f15e94e15af:1
  • value  12038091
    address  16MY5BpXKofELzabQj4bWhByExnWBtbcJH